      Zaha going nowhere

      Crystal Palace co-chairmain Steve Browett has assured fans that star winger Wilfried Zaha will not be leaving for a Premier League club anytime soon.

      Zaha, who thanks to a string of eye catching performances this season, has been linked with moves to Arsenal, Manchester City and Manchester United and is valued at £11 million despite having no Premier League experience. 

      The 19 year old has been outstanding for Palace this season scoring four goals in their last two games, including two in a comeback from 2-0 against Burnley. Browett insists, though, that Zaha is dedicated to the club and happy to continue his development and not cash in with rich Premier League clubs calling.

      Zaha has also made four appearances for the England U-21 side and 70 appearances for Palace so far in his young career.
